About Us:

Qventus is a real-time decision-making platform for hospital operations. Our mission is to simplify healthcare operations, allowing hospitals and caregivers to focus on delivering the best possible care to patients. By leveraging artificial intelligence and machine learning, we develop products that help nurses, doctors, and hospital staff anticipate issues and make proactive operational decisions.

About the Role:

We are seeking a dynamic and adaptable Data Engineer to join our team and contribute to the next evolution of Qventus's products. This role involves enhancing our data processing and analytics capabilities with a strong focus on healthcare operational efficiency. You will work closely with our Founders and engineering team to develop innovative solutions that impact patient care.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ain scalable data pipelines and build new API integrations to support increasing data volume and complexity.

  • Collaborate with stakeholders, including Executive, Product, Data, and Design teams, to address data-related technical issues and support their data infrastructure needs.

  • Implement systems for tracking data quality and consistency, ensuring maximum accuracy and reliability for critical decision-making.

  • Work closely with our Founders and other engineers to shape the vision and execution of Qventus's next-generation products.

  • Innovate and implement advanced data methodologies to solve challenging healthcare operational problems.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Proven experience as a Data Engineer with a strong foundation in software engineering principles.

  • Proficiency in Python, SQL, and experience with cloud services such as AWS.

  • Expertise in data modeling, ETL development, and data warehousing, with hands-on experience using DBT (Data Build Tool) for data transformation and Looker for data visualization and analytics.

  • Direct experience with EMR systems, ideally including Epic, Cerner, and AthenaHealth, with a focus on notes data. Knowledge of integrating and managing data from these and other healthcare platforms.

  • Flexibility and adaptability in working with various kinds of data sources, demonstrating a keen ability to leverage a wide range of technologies and tools to solve complex data challenges.

  • Strong analytical skills and the excitement to work in a collaborative environment, particularly in partnership with our Founders and engineering team to leverage technology for innovative healthcare solutions.

  • English fluency is required as you will be communicating with global teams and stakeholders.

It’s a Plus if You Have:

  • Advanced knowledge in cloud services (AWS, Google Cloud Platform, Azure) and experience with SQL and NoSQL databases.

  • Familiarity with machine learning algorithms and data science principles.

  • Experience in healthcare data privacy and security standards.

Optimizing hospital operations.

Qventus uses a hospital’s data along with proprietary external data signals to help managers proactively manage day-to-day operations. Qventus's algorithms analyze hospital data along with important operational and clinical metrics, allowing hospital staff to both monitor operational performance and automatically diagnose operational issues in real-time. In addition, Qventus’s machine-learning based forecasting techniques enable hospitals to predict patient volumes and optimally allocate resources – such as staff, beds, and rooms – to meet this demand. These insights are delivered to staff in the workflows with which they are already accustomed.
